Ticket #—: SDK parity check blocked by expired credentials

While verifying feature parity between the Kestrelio Java and Python SDKs (specifically batch-upload and pagination behavior), the comparison harness began returning 401s from the internal parity-test service. The previous credential expired last Tuesday and was never rotated in the harness config. A fresh credential has been issued; it is provided below.

API key for bageg-kajef: vxb2-ss

## Break-Glass Access: Dedupo Alert Deduplicator

If Dedupo stops collapsing duplicate pages and the on-call rotation is being flooded, standard admin login may be unavailable because the auth hop runs through the same queue. In that case, use the break-glass account on the Fernwick bastion. Announce the action in the eng sync channel, file an incident note within an hour, and rotate the account afterward. The break-glass recovery passphrase for the Dedupo console is listed directly below.

unlock words, fawig-bagef: olidor-holir-istox-holath-tamys-quenion-giliel

## Soft deletes in `orders`

Heads up, plugin folks: the Thimbleworks orders table never hard-deletes. Rows get `deleted_at` stamped and drop out of the default views, so always filter on it or use the `orders_live` view. Purges happen quarterly via the Scrubwheel job. To test against the sandbox replica, use the connection string below.

replica DSN, bagaf-bagep: mssql://praion_svc:7RJjXrE@db-3c46.halixcorp.internal:5432/zorix